The Squire Performing Arts Centre
The Squire PAC is our very own state-of-the-art performing arts centre. It’s a fully-functioning 260-seat theatre, complete with stage, auditorium, orchestra pit, dressing rooms, a green room, dance studio and full technical facilities. It’s the perfect place in which to learn and perform the skills that are so important in any career – creativity and confidence. We work in collaborations with professional arts organisations which brings incredible opportunities for our pupils too, from workshops to productions and live performances.

Sports facilities
Our sports teams and clubs are hugely popular with our girls, who have the chance to try out a huge range of activities. Our newly refurbished 1875 Sports Centre can support all of them; from netball and cricket to archery and climbing. Our fitness suite is a popular space for older girls, and our Sports provision is deliberately varied to ensure every girl enjoys physical exercise in a way that inspires her to continue throughout her life. As well as the traditional sports, our girls enjoy Zumba, yoga, rowing and Pelaton.
We have excellent links with both Nottingham Forest football ground and Trent Bridge cricket ground, and our rowing club frequently makes use of the facilities at nearby Holme Pierrepont, the home of the National Water Sports Centre.

Outdoor learning
Embracing the adventure of the outdoors brings a whole host of benefits, so we encourage our girls to get out into nature. Our Upnah Wood outdoor space incorporates a low ropes course, cargo nets and a firepit, while our climbing wall offers a confidence-boosting challenge in a safe environment.
There are countless opportunities for our girls across all year groups, including Duke of Edinburgh, adventure expeditions and challenging trips. These adventures are what memories are made of, and they also set girls up with the confidence and resilience to excel in the world.
